NERVA, (A.D. 96-98), Paduan cast medal, after Giovanni Cavino, (23.48 g), obv. laureate head of emperor Nerva to right, IMP NERVA CAES AVG P M TR P COS II P P, rev. Nerva seated on high platform to right, with additional figures around and on steps, in exergue S C, around CONGIAR P R, (Lawrence 44, Klawans 1, [p.73-74, illustrated example from same mould as this piece]). Of good style, extremely fine.

Ex Noble Numismatics Auction Sale 81 (lot 3567).
